The German regulator BayLDA completed an investigation into the Worldcoin project and ordered the company to delete biometric data collected in violation of GDPR, as well as to implement a secure deletion procedure. In addition, Worldcoin must ensure explicit user consent for data processing. In response, the company filed an appeal, seeking clarity on the definition of data anonymization in the EU. Previously, Worldcoin removed outdated data and temporarily suspended operations in some countries to enhance user rights protection and comply with European privacy standards.
